| dc.description | We construct a calculable model of electroweak symmetry breaking in which the Higgs doublet emerges from the meta-stable SUSY breaking sector as a pseudo Nambu-Goldstone boson. The Higgs boson mass is further protected by the little Higgs mechanism, and naturally suppressed by a two-loop factor from the SUSY breaking scale of 10 TeV. Gaugino and sfermion masses arise from standard gauge mediation, but the Higgsino obtains a tree-level mass at the SUSY breaking scale. At 1 TeV, aside from new gauge bosons and fermions similar to other little Higgs models and their superpartners, our model predicts additional electroweak triplets and doublets from the SUSY breaking sector. | |
